  2. i support physician assisted sucide in as much the patient is terminal and in a lot of pain. i think the decision should be ultimately the patients and family after speaking with their cleryman, doctor and administration. by assistance, i mean stop all measures, give pain medications and keep the patient as comfortable as possible until nature takes its cause. many people with dnr do not get a chance to verbalize their wishes, because decisions are made by family who is emotional and noticable under stress. nurses can draw on their own feelings privately but the patients wishes should be paramount in all cases. thanks for listening.
